2. Built for Grid Vulnerability: Power Failure and Offline Resiliency

Managed properties frequently experience localized power interruptions, voltage fluctuations, and network outages.

Many consumer-grade thermostats fail under these conditions, resulting in lost schedules, disconnected devices, and costly service visits.

Commercial thermostat platforms should provide operational continuity even during infrastructure disruptions.

Key capabilities include:

Non-Volatile Memory Protection

In the event of complete power loss, schedules, HVAC configurations, WiFi credentials, and system parameters remain securely stored without requiring battery backup systems.

Intelligent Power Restoration Logic

When electricity returns after an outage, simultaneous HVAC startup across hundreds of apartments can create significant electrical demand spikes.

Advanced commercial thermostat platforms implement staggered startup routines that protect HVAC equipment and reduce stress on building electrical systems.

3. Why Multifamily Properties Need Advanced Administrator Lockouts

One of the most overlooked challenges in multifamily HVAC management is tenant tampering.

In apartments, student housing, and long-term rental properties, occupants frequently modify thermostat settings, reset devices, disconnect WiFi connections, or override operational policies.

These actions create unnecessary maintenance calls and increase operating expenses.

A property management thermostat should include administrator-level protection features such as:

Hardware-Level Configuration Locks

Property managers can restrict access to critical settings while allowing residents to adjust temperatures within approved comfort ranges.

Factory Reset Protection

Administrative controls prevent unauthorized device resets that would otherwise require onsite reconfiguration and network recommissioning.

For large apartment portfolios, these protections dramatically reduce support costs.

4. Engineering Safety: Protecting Heat Pump Systems and HVAC Assets

A major differentiator between residential products and commercial HVAC thermostats is equipment protection.

Poor thermostat control logic can create short cycling, compressor damage, auxiliary heat conflicts, and premature HVAC equipment failure.

For multifamily property owners, protecting HVAC assets is a critical requirement.

Important features include:

Validated HVAC Relay Design

Commercial thermostats should be designed to handle the inductive loads commonly found in North American 24VAC HVAC systems.

Anti-Short-Cycle Protection

Built-in compressor delay timers help prevent rapid cycling that can shorten equipment lifespan.

Heat Pump Optimization

Many multifamily projects rely on heat pump systems. Commercial-grade thermostats should properly manage auxiliary heat, emergency heat, and dual fuel configurations to maximize efficiency while protecting equipment.
